Job Description

Job Overview:

We are looking for a talented Web Developer to join our team. You will be responsible for designing, coding, and modifying websites and web applications, from layout to function, ensuring an exceptional user experience. The ideal candidate should have a strong understanding of modern web development technologies, responsive design, and best coding practices.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Develop and maintain web applications and websites using modern technologies (e.g., HTML, CSS, JavaScript, React, Vue.js, or Angular).
  • Write clean, efficient, and scalable code while following best practices.
  • Collaborate with designers, backend developers, and product managers to deliver high-quality user experiences.
  • Optimize applications for maximum speed and scalability.
  • Ensure websites are accessible and work across various browsers and devices.
  • Troubleshoot and debug issues to enhance website performance.
  • Integrate third-party APIs and services as needed.
  • Stay up to date with industry trends, tools, and emerging technologies.

Qualifications & Skills:

  • Proven experience as a Web Developer or similar role.
  • Proficiency in front-end technologies (HTML5, CSS, JavaScript, and frameworks).
  • Experience with backend technologies (Node.js, etc.) is a plus.
  • Familiarity with databases (MySQL, PostgreSQL, MongoDB, etc.).
  • Experience with version control systems .
  • Understanding of web performance optimization techniques.
  • Knowledge of RESTful APIs and third-party integrations .
  • Strong problem-solving skills and attention to detail.
  • Excellent communication and teamwork skills.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ience with LMS platforms (Canvas, etc.).
  • Experience with working in C#
  • Knowledge of cloud services (Azure, Google Cloud).
  • Familiarity with CI/CD pipelines and DevOps practices.
  • Experience in SEO best practices .

Benefits & Perks:

  • Competitive salary and performance-based bonuses.
  • Health, dental, and vision insurance.
  • Learning and development opportunities.
